The material is a heavier weight and it feels nice on. It's advertised as a wool/alpaca sweater, which I love, but it's really mostly viscose and nylon. The wool content is pretty low and the alpaca is just 5%. You can feel the warmth from the wool content and it's not itchy, so I guess this is a good blend. It has a comfortable, oversized fit and the sleeves are dropped and slouchy. I sized up because I like oversized cardigans, but that wasn't necessary, it was designed to already be oversized in your normal size. I'm 5'9, 165lbs, 36dd, normally a medium, but I ordered a large. It is pretty wide so it doesn't look good buttoned up, but I like it unbuttoned over a shirt. I'm also thinking that if I had ordered my normal size, it would not have been long enough for leggings, it just covers my rear in the large, so I'm happy with the large. If you're in between sizes, you can definitely choose the smaller size. The sleeves are nice and long on me, which may be a problem for you if you have average length arms because the cuffs are loose and open, there's no band to keep them on your wrists or to pull them up. Even though I never plan to wear this buttoned up, I should mention that the button holes are too tight and you have to really stretch and wiggle the buttons out of them. Just from doing this once, the holes look all stretched out of shape and it bothers me. Even with all of my nit-picking, I really like this sweater.
